"The Sianji Wellbeing Resort is a very nice hotel with superb swimming pools and gardens.
I had booked a Penthouse Suite with Sea View and it was very impressive for it’s spaciousness and furnishings, with two very spacious bedrooms and en-suite bathrooms, lounge and dining area and also a large terrace with superb views over the pool, gardens and the Aegean Sea.
My guest and I had a thoroughly enjoyable 4 night say but I wasn’t too impressed with the breakfast, and neither of the choice of food in the a-la-carte restaurant - although the staff we very polite, friendly and helpful.
There were a few snags/ irritations such as :-
I wasn’t able to open/close the blinds between the lounge and the terrace as the pull cords were tangled up.
The TV in one of the bedrooms wasn’t working.
The TV control for the TV in the lounge operated intermittently suggesting that the batteries needed changing - which was a request I’d made to the reception desk but it wasn’t fulfilled.
The terrace jacuzzi wasn’t working, and lastly the guest pamphlet stated that “the minibar refill is free once a day” - but despite asking - it was never refilled.
Despite the snags I would stay at this hotel again."

When can I expect good weather in Turgutreis City Center?
Planning for the weather is a good way to make your trip to Turgutreis City Center relaxing and enjoyable, especially when you're splurging.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 25°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 14°C. Average annual precipitation for Turgutreis City Center is 886 mm.
